Growth Dynamics: Macro and Industry-Specific Drivers Macroeconomic Factors South Korea’s robust economy, characterized by a high per capita income (~KRW 35 million in 2023), fosters discretionary spending on health and wellness. The government’s commitment to a “Healthy Korea” initiative, emphasizing disease prevention and health promotion, further stimulates demand for advanced diagnostic tools like automatic fat analyzers. Industry-Specific Drivers Rising prevalence of obesity and metabolic syndromes: According to the Korea National Health and Nutrition Examination Survey (KNHANES), obesity rates have increased to approximately 36%, prompting healthcare providers to adopt precise body composition assessment tools. Shift towards preventive healthcare: Consumers and insurers are increasingly investing in early detection, reducing long-term treatment costs. Technological advancements: Innovations in bioelectrical impedance analysis (BIA), dual-energy X-ray absorptiometry (DEXA), and ultrasound-based systems are improving accuracy and affordability. Digital health integration: The convergence of fat analyzers with mobile apps, cloud platforms, and AI analytics enhances user engagement and data-driven decision-making. Market Ecosystem and Operational Framework Key Product Categories Stationary/Clinical Devices: High-precision analyzers used in hospitals, clinics, and diagnostic labs. Portable/Home-use Devices: Compact, user-friendly units targeting consumers and fitness enthusiasts. Integrated Systems: Devices combined with other body composition metrics such as muscle mass, hydration, and bone density. Stakeholders Manufacturers: Companies designing and producing analyzers. Distributors & Suppliers: Channels facilitating device deployment across healthcare and retail outlets. End-users: Healthcare providers, fitness centers, corporate wellness programs, and individual consumers. Regulatory Bodies: KFDA (Korea Food & Drug Administration) overseeing device approval and safety standards. Technology Partners: Software developers, AI firms, and system integrators. Demand-Supply Framework The demand for automatic fat analyzers is driven by healthcare providers seeking accurate diagnostics, fitness centers aiming to enhance client engagement, and consumers demanding accessible health insights. Supply is characterized by a mix of domestic manufacturers and global players, with local firms focusing on cost-effective solutions and multinationals emphasizing innovation and compliance. Value Chain and Revenue Models Raw Material Sourcing Key raw materials include electronic components (bioelectrical impedance modules, sensors, microprocessors), plastics, and display units. South Korean manufacturers often source high-quality components locally and internationally, balancing cost and quality. Manufacturing Manufacturing involves precision assembly, calibration, and rigorous testing to meet regulatory standards. Facilities are typically ISO 13485 certified, ensuring quality management in medical device production. Distribution Channels Distribution spans direct sales to large healthcare institutions, partnerships with medical device distributors, and online platforms for consumer devices. Retail outlets, fitness chains, and e-commerce are pivotal in reaching end-users. End-User Delivery & Lifecycle Services Post-sale services include calibration, maintenance, software updates, and technical support. Revenue streams encompass device sales, consumables (if applicable), and SaaS-based data analytics subscriptions. Cost Structures, Pricing Strategies, and Investment Patterns Device manufacturing costs are influenced by component quality, R&D investments, and regulatory compliance expenses. Premium devices with advanced features command higher prices (~KRW 2-5 million), while entry-level models target mass markets (~KRW 500,000–1 million). Operating margins vary between 15-25%, depending on scale and innovation level. Capital investments focus on R&D, manufacturing automation, and digital platform development. Strategic partnerships and joint ventures are common to accelerate innovation and market penetration. Adoption Trends & Use Cases Across End-User Segments In healthcare settings, automatic fat analyzers are used for comprehensive metabolic assessments, obesity management, and preoperative evaluations. Fitness centers utilize portable devices for client engagement and progress tracking. Corporate wellness programs incorporate these analyzers to monitor employee health, reducing absenteeism and healthcare costs. Shifting consumption patterns favor integrated digital health solutions, with consumers increasingly preferring at-home testing and remote monitoring. The COVID-19 pandemic accelerated adoption of contactless, portable devices, emphasizing convenience and safety. Competitive Landscape Summary Global Players: Tanita Corporation, InBody Co., Ltd., Omron Healthcare, Inc., seca GmbH & Co. KG. Regional Players: Korean firms like Biospace Co., Ltd., and local startups focusing on portable and affordable solutions. Strategic focus areas include innovation in sensor technology, expanding distribution networks, forming partnerships with healthcare providers, and investing in digital health ecosystems. Segment Analysis & High-Growth Niches Product Type: Portable devices exhibit higher CAGR (~10%) driven by consumer demand. Technology: Bioelectrical impedance analysis (BIA) remains dominant, but ultrasound-based systems are gaining traction. Application: Obesity management and metabolic health monitoring are high-growth segments. End-User: Fitness centers and corporate wellness programs are expanding rapidly. Distribution Channel: E-commerce and direct-to-consumer sales are increasing, especially for portable devices.
